Short CV - John Moncrieff
John B. Moncrieff
Science and Engineering, The University of Edinburgh
School of GeoSciences
Date of first Appointment to the University: 1 January 1985
Dates of Promotion: Oct. 1997 Senior Lecturer; Oct. 1998 Reader; Sep 2006 Professor of Micrometeorology
University Education & Degrees Awarded
1978 B.Sc. (Hons) Geography Class II.I, University of Edinburgh
1983 Ph.D. University of Nottingham. Supervisors: J.L Monteith, M.H. Unsworth
Title: ‘The heat balance of the surface boundary layer at night’
Career since graduation:
1981-83 Research Assistant (NERC & ARC), Environmental Physics Unit, Nottingham University
Apr 1983-Dec 1984 Mathematical Modeller, Air Pollution Div., Warren Spring Laboratory, Stevenage
Jan. 1985 "New Blood" Lecturer in Micrometeorology, University of Edinburgh.
Major research interests:
- Land-atmosphere exchange of radiatively-active trace gases;
- Planetary boundary layer modelling (PBL) in response to surface forcing;
- Lagrangian dispersion models of pollutant transport in the PBL;
- Coherent structures and models of surface layer interactions;
- Environmental physics of organisms and their heat balance.
